5(a). With the aid of an equation, explain briefly why aluminium metal is not affected by air.

Model answer

Aluminium reacts with oxygen in the air to form a thin, non-porous, insoluble protective layer of aluminium oxide on its surface: 4Al(s) + 3O2(g) → 2Al2O3(s). This oxide film adheres tightly and protects the metal underneath from further attack/corrosion by air or moisture.
